Onboarding: Scanlark barcode integration. The on-call path: scans hit the Scanlark gateway, which posts decoded payloads to our intake service. If scans stall, check gateway health first, then the intake queue depth. Local setup needs SCANLARK_REGION and the device-pairing secret in your env file. The pairing secret line comes immediately after this sentence.

vault entry, fadup-tagag: RELAY_SECRET8=2fd92179

**Key Ceremony Checklist — Item 4 (SpokeShift Rebalancer)**

☐ Reviewer: verify that the new signing key for SpokeShift, the bike-share rebalancing tool, was generated on the air-gapped Caldermoor workstation and that the old key's revocation was witnessed by two engineers. Confirm the ceremony log hash matches the printed copy. To unseal the backup bundle for verification, use the passphrase below.

recovery phrase for yahap-faduf: sorion-kasath-briath-gorius-ulaael-zorvan-aldiel-quenwyn-casdor-framir-julwyn-novvan-zorox

Permessage-deflate is now disabled by default on the Fenwick Relay gateway. Benchmarks showed compression saved roughly 12% bandwidth on typical plugin payloads but added 30–40ms latency under load and increased memory per connection by up to 300KB. Plugins sending large JSON blobs can re-enable it per-channel via the `compress` flag in the handshake options. Existing plugins are unaffected unless they relied on the default. Questions about the tradeoff analysis should go to the engineer who owns this change.

signatory, yahog-badug: Quenix Ulaael

Ticket: SketchLoom undo/redo service auth failing

Hey sec review folks — the history service behind SketchLoom's diagram editor (the thing that stores undo/redo snapshots) started rejecting calls Tuesday. Root cause: the service credential expired and nobody got the renewal ping. Undo works locally but redo across sessions is dead. Marta rotated the credential this morning and confirmed the history stack replays cleanly. Flagging here for audit trail purposes. The replacement key for the snapshot service is below.

API key for kageg-yawip: vxb15-hPYGepB2Ktrw1iB